ruby 相关问题

Ruby是一个多平台的开源,动态的面向对象的解释语言,由Yukihiro Matsumoto(Matz)于1995年创建。[ruby]标签用于与Ruby语言相关的问题,包括其语法和库。 Ruby on Rails问题应该用[ruby-on-rails]标记。

根据用户类型验证has_many关联

所以我想要完成的事情可能很简单,但我无法理解它。我订阅了用户和普通用户。普通用户只允许在当前用户发布4次...

回答 1 投票 1

CanCanCan:如何为每个方法设置权限

我有一个模型Report和ReportsController。有几十个动作。我需要为每个角色的每个控制器操作设置权限。怎么实现这个?

回答 1 投票 0

以远程格式提交嵌入式link_to远程导致表单ajax触发

考虑下面的代码:$('#edit_profile_1')。on('ajax:before',function(e){alert('ajax:before');})。on('ajax:success',function(e) {//保存表单,提醒...

回答 1 投票 0

在相关模型更新销毁之前,错误不会传播

我有一个父模型,正在通过诸如'@ client.update_attributes(params [:client]'之类的参数进行更新。在我的参数中是一个破坏'client_card'的调用。我在...上有一个before_destroy方法

回答 2 投票 5

您能同时在RSpec中测试状态变化和返回值吗?

假设我有一个MyKlass#do_thing方法,我想在测试中调用一次(因为它可能会改变状态),并且应该在成功状态更改时返回true,否则返回false。我想要 ...

回答 3 投票 2

C ++打印一个像在ruby中一样的数组

有没有办法像在C ++普通库中的ruby中那样打印数组,还是我必须对扩展做一些事情?我知道有一种方法可以用来做例如for循环...

回答 3 投票 -3

在Ruby中发送HTTP / 2 POST请求

我正在尝试使用基于HTTP / 2的新Apple推送通知API。我找到了http-2 Ruby gem,但文档并不清楚如何作为客户端发出请求。怎么做...

回答 4 投票 12

在Ruby中评估表达式

此代码全部有效并生成11 22和2032. date = '11 -22-2032'mon,day,year = $ 1,$ 2,$ 3 if date =〜/(\ d \ d) - (\ d \ d) - (\ d \ d)/ p mon,day,year但这样的事情是行不通的:str =“这是...

回答 3 投票 0

Capistrano在部署时失败:资产:使用SSHKit预编译:: Command :: Failed:rake退出状态:1

谢谢你检查一下。我最近碰到了这个。我会很感激如何解决它。我应该注意到,在私有服务器上部署Rails应用程序我是一个新手。我刚碰到......

回答 2 投票 0

Ruby Active Record加入并包括为count生成不同的sql

以下是我的表:用户ID:主键user_name:role_id:外键** NOT NULL ** - 角色id:主键名:我正在使用Active执行以下语句...

回答 1 投票 1

使用mongoid更新布尔数据

我使用rails 5.2.1和mongoid 7.0.2我尝试在用户模型类中使用切换用户包括Mongoid :: Document字段:admin,type:Boolean,默认:“false”has_many:categories def toggle!(...

回答 1 投票 0

在需要基本操作系统访问的Docker上安装ruby的最佳方法?

我正在尝试在Docker上安装Ruby(没有Rails),但我遇到了一些问题。我最初尝试使用RVM,但我遇到了问题;在我以通常的方式安装它之后,像ruby或gem这样的命令......

回答 2 投票 0

如何在计算器程序中添加循环

我用红宝石创建了一个计算器。我想知道如何把它放在一个循环中,所以我不必经常运行它。我是编程新手,所以请理解我只是想学习。我会 ...

回答 1 投票 -2

在没有排序函数的数组中对字符串进行排序 - Ruby

我正在尝试创建一个没有Ruby中的排序功能的排序算法。我基于插入排序的想法。这个想法是函数检查每两个单词的第n个值是否......

回答 2 投票 0

分别跟踪新记录和更新记录的计数

目前正在开展一个项目,任何管理员都可以将xlsx产品表导入活动记录。我已经开发了它,以便xlsx解析器将每个独特的产品行交给一个更新的工作...

回答 2 投票 1

Typhoeus Ruby删除请求中的有效负载

我正在尝试使用Typhoeus Delete调用发送请求有效负载(如在后调用中)。据我所知,HTTP 1.1规范(RFC 7231)的最新更新明确允许实体正在...

回答 2 投票 0

是否有一个gem提供支持来检测对本机ruby类型实例的更改?

虽然我同意扩展本机类型和对象是一种不好的做法,但继承它们不应该。在一个所谓的支持宝石(我找不到),本机类型的方式......

回答 1 投票 -1

将参数传递给ruby calabash方法的更好方法

我有以下ruby calabash步骤:当(/ ^我输入(电话号码|电子邮件)$ /)do | method | login_type =案例方法当'电子邮件'为真时'电话号码'为真...

回答 1 投票 0

Nokogiri / Rails / zlib1g-dev的问题

我在我的Ubuntu机器上安装了ruby v.2.3.1p112。我最近安装了rails(v.5.2.1),但是rails最近遇到了一些与gem非安装相关的问题,特别是......

回答 1 投票 1

删除除撇号之外的所有特殊字符

给出一个句子,我想要计算所有重复的单词:这是来自Exercism.io单词计数的练习例如输入“olly olly in free free”plain olly:2 in:1 come:1 free:1 I。 ..

回答 3 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.